John Seeram new Chairman of NIS

Government has announced new boards for several agencies in the financial sector including the National Insurance Scheme (NIS) and Guyana Revenue Authority (GRA).

Auditor John Seeram replaces Dr. Surendra Persaud at the head of the NIS Board. He is joined by Deputy Chairperson General Manager Holly Greaves, Pamela Biggs, Sattie Sasenarine and Mervyn Williams as well as unnamed representatives from the Private Sector, Trade Union Congress, the Consultative Association of Guyanese Industry (CAGI) and the Ministry of Social Protection.

Persaud, who has held the post since 2015, had recently clashed with government after he announced massive toll increases in his position as Chairman of the Berbice Bridge Company Inc.

Meanwhile Rawle Lucas has after three years been replaced by Leyland Lucas as chair of the GRA Board. He will be joined by Commissioner General Godfrey Statia, Bank of Guyana Governor Gobind Ganga Budget Office Director Sonya Roopnauth, Lennox Benjamin and Patsy Russell.

The Board of the National Industrial and Commercial Investments Limited (NICIL) will continue to be chaired by Maurice Odle with members Berkley Wickham, Denise DeSouza, Grantley Walrond, Oswald Barnes, Keith Cholmondeley and Rawle Lucas.

Additionally the members of the governing boards of Skeldon Energy Inc, the Bureau of Statistics and Privatisation Board were announced in the Gazette of January 5, 2019. 

Lloyd Rose will chair the Skeldon Energy Inc which is comprised of representatives from NICIL, GPL, the Trade Union Movement and the Regional Executive Officer of Region 6.

Meanwhile Keith Cholmondeley will chair the privatization board whose members include Ministers Dominic Gaskin and Jaipaul Sharma as well as Grantley Culbard, Jennifer Chapman and a representative of the Private Sector.

Finally the board of the Bureau of Statistics will be chaired by Fitz Mclean with Lennox Benjamin, Gobind Ganga, Evelyn Hamilton, Desmond Trotman and Vilas Gobin as members.
